WebMinimum Qualifications (Park Ranger 1-4) U.S. Citizen or lawful permanent resident. 21 years of age or older (applies to armed Park Ranger 2-3 only) No felony convictions. No use of marijuana in the previous 12 months (applies to armed Park Ranger 2-3 only) Must have a valid unrestricted driver’s license (other than corrective lenses)

WebThe job titles of a forest ranger and a park ranger are sometimes interchangeable. Both work to maintain safety for park guests and preserve the natural ecosystems of the park. In some places, park rangers are law enforcement officials who ensure that visitors follow conservation laws.
